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8454 4117046 2369487 752083594
51415813125 32267941784
51415813125 32267941784
55860108350 82594820338 434
All about undefined
Interested in learning more?
51415813125 32267941784
55860108350 82594820338 434
See more
0161699 99720376
907 691 088
See more
4626 1721061582
21 64238519715 910499 2132429713 9892772627
See more